[0043] Such as figure 1 As shown, a flow chart of an emergency power supply configuration method considering the dynamic characteristics of road traffic, including the following steps:
[0044] S1. Combining the historical data or real-time data of road traffic flow, construct a generalized regression neural network to predict the dynamic traffic flow in a certain period of time in the future;
[0045] In step S1, build a generalized regression neural network to predict traffic flow (the number of vehicles passing the road per minute), select N sets of numbers from the historical database to form a data set, and divide the data set into a training set and a test set at a ratio of 3:1. Specifically, 380 sets of data are selected from the historical database, of which 95 sets are used to test the training effect, and the remaining 285 sets of data are used to train the neural network.
